Transaction 6fecb87130abf406b6d187dccdaef59af479496be213b108c1d51a52ba270faa
1 Input
1 Output
-
6fecb87130abf406b6d187dccdaef59af479496be213b108c1d51a52ba270faa:0
- value
- 785186
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5ab88fbcfc80813c97f8b9d5f6b11d7ab03e359
- address
- bc1qkk4c3770eqyp8jtl3ww476c3674s8c6em8wn0n